From ec4cb43f83fdfdab0acc7c59b84ec91fff49d3f6 Mon Sep 17 00:00:00 2001 From: mitao <2763622819@qq.com> Date: 星期六, 28 十二月 2024 17:38:12 +0800 Subject: [PATCH] 增加处置记录项 --- medicalWaste-system/src/main/java/com/sinata/system/mapper/xml/MwDisposalHandleRecordItemMapper.xml | 18 ++++++ med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ecordItem.java | 46 +++++++++++++++ medicalWaste-system/src/main/java/com/sinata/system/mapper/MwDisposalHandleRecordItemMapper.java | 18 ++++++ medicalWaste-system/src/main/java/com/sinata/system/service/impl/MwDisposalHandleRecordItemServiceImpl.java | 20 ++++++ med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ecord.java | 3 - medicalWaste-system/src/main/java/com/sinata/system/service/MwDisposalHandleRecordItemService.java | 16 +++++ medicalWaste-system/src/main/java/com/sinata/system/domain/MwCollectRecord.java | 6 - medicalWaste-admin/src/test/java/MybatisPlusGeneraotr.java | 2 8 files changed, 120 insertions(+), 9 deletions(-) diff --git a/medicalWaste-admin/src/test/java/MybatisPlusGeneraotr.java b/medicalWaste-admin/src/test/java/MybatisPlusGeneraotr.java index 370cca1..6c7c670 100644 --- a/medicalWaste-admin/src/test/java/MybatisPlusGeneraotr.java +++ b/medicalWaste-admin/src/test/java/MybatisPlusGeneraotr.java @@ -48,7 +48,7 @@ builder // 在这里添加数据库表名 //.addInclude("MW_BOX") - .addInclude("MW_DISPOSAL_HANDLE_RECORD")// 设置需要生成的表名,多个表之间可以用逗号隔开 + .addInclude("MW_DISPOSAL_HANDLE_RECORD_ITEM")// 设置需要生成的表名,多个表之间可以用逗号隔开 // .addExclude("BBZQ_USER","BBZQ_USER_LOG") .controllerBuilder().enableRestStyle() // controller配置策略 .serviceBuilder().formatServiceFileName("%sService") // service配置策略 diff --git a/medicalWaste-system/src/main/java/com/sinata/system/domain/MwCollectRecord.java b/medicalWaste-system/src/main/java/com/sinata/system/domain/MwCollectRecord.java index 131d6ce..6fb0425 100644 --- a/medicalWaste-system/src/main/java/com/sinata/system/domain/MwCollectRecord.java +++ b/medicalWaste-system/src/main/java/com/sinata/system/domain/MwCollectRecord.java @@ -92,10 +92,6 @@ @ApiModelProperty("收集时间") @TableField("COLLECT_TIME") private Date collectTime; - - @ApiModelProperty("处置记录id") - @TableField("DISPOSAL_HANDLE_RECORD_ID") - private Long disposalHandleRecordId; - + } diff --git a/med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ecord.java b/med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ecord.java index 8b16433..7d895b3 100644 --- a/med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ecord.java +++ b/med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ecord.java @@ -48,9 +48,6 @@ @TableField("DISPOSAL_USER_ID") private Long disposalUserId; - @ApiModelProperty("处置接收记录ID") - @TableField("DISPOSAL_RECORD_ID") - private Long disposalRecordId; } diff --git a/med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ecordItem.java b/med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ecordItem.java new file mode 100644 index 0000000..ae23128 --- /dev/null +++ b/medicalWaste-system/src/main/java/com/sinata/system/domain/MwDisposalHandleRecordItem.java @@ -0,0 +1,46 @@ +package com.sinata.system.domain; + +import com.baomidou.mybatisplus.annotation.IdType; +import com.baomidou.mybatisplus.annotation.TableField; +import com.baomidou.mybatisplus.annotation.TableId; +import com.baomidou.mybatisplus.annotation.TableName; +import com.sinata.common.entity.BaseModel; +import io.swagger.annotations.ApiModel; +import io.swagger.annotations.ApiModelProperty; +import lombok.Getter; +import lombok.Setter; + +/** + * <p> + * 处置记录项 + * </p> + * + * @author mitao + * @since 2024-12-28 + */ +@Getter +@Setter +@TableName("MW_DISPOSAL_HANDLE_RECORD_ITEM") +@ApiModel(value = "MwDisposalHandleRecordItem对象", description = "处置记录项") +public class MwDisposalHandleRecordItem extends BaseModel { + + private static final long serialVersionUID = 1L; + + @ApiModelProperty("主键ID") + @TableId(value = "ID", type = IdType.AUTO) + private Long id; + + @ApiModelProperty("处置接收记录ID") + @TableField("DISPOSAL_RECORD_ID") + private Long disposalRecordId; + + @ApiModelProperty("收集记录ID") + @TableField("COLLECT_RECORD_ID") + private Long collectRecordId; + + @ApiModelProperty("处置记录ID") + @TableField("DISPOSAL_HANDLE_RECORD_ID") + private Long disposalHandleRecordId; + + +} diff --git a/medicalWaste-system/src/main/java/com/sinata/system/mapper/MwDisposalHandleRecordItemMapper.java b/medicalWaste-system/src/main/java/com/sinata/system/mapper/MwDisposalHandleRecordItemMapper.java new file mode 100644 index 0000000..5b37bb9 --- /dev/null +++ b/medicalWaste-system/src/main/java/com/sinata/system/mapper/MwDisposalHandleRecordItemMapper.java @@ -0,0 +1,18 @@ +package com.sinata.system.mapper; + +import com.sinata.system.domain.MwDisposalHandleRecordItem; +import com.baomidou.mybatisplus.core.mapper.BaseMapper; +import org.apache.ibatis.annotations.Mapper; + +/** + * <p> + * 处置记录项 Mapper 接口 + * </p> + * + * @author mitao + * @since 2024-12-28 + */ +@Mapper +public interface MwDisposalHandleRecordItemMapper extends BaseMapper<MwDisposalHandleRecordItem> { + +} diff --git a/medicalWaste-system/src/main/java/com/sinata/system/mapper/xml/MwDisposalHandleRecordItemMapper.xml b/medicalWaste-system/src/main/java/com/sinata/system/mapper/xml/MwDisposalHandleRecordItemMapper.xml new file mode 100644 index 0000000..8c0aa5e --- /dev/null +++ b/medicalWaste-system/src/main/java/com/sinata/system/mapper/xml/MwDisposalHandleRecordItemMapper.xml @@ -0,0 +1,18 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E mapper P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" "http://mybatis.org/dtd/mybatis-3-mapper.dtd"> +<mapper namespace="com.sinata.system.mapper.MwDisposalHandleRecordItemMapper"> + + <!-- 通用查询映射结果 --> + <resultMap id="BaseResultMap" type="com.sinata.system.domain.MwDisposalHandleRecordItem"> + <id column="ID" property="id" /> + <result column="DISPOSAL_RECORD_ID" property="disposalRecordId" /> + <result column="COLLECT_RECORD_ID" property="collectRecordId" /> + <result column="DISPOSAL_HANDLE_RECORD_ID" property="disposalHandleRecordId" /> + </resultMap> + + <!-- 通用查询结果列 --> + <sql id="Base_Column_List"> + ID, DISPOSAL_RECORD_ID, COLLECT_RECORD_ID, DISPOSAL_HANDLE_RECORD_ID + </sql> + +</mapper> diff --git a/medicalWaste-system/src/main/java/com/sinata/system/service/MwDisposalHandleRecordItemService.java b/medicalWaste-system/src/main/java/com/sinata/system/service/MwDisposalHandleRecordItemService.java new file mode 100644 index 0000000..45062f6 --- /dev/null +++ b/medicalWaste-system/src/main/java/com/sinata/system/service/MwDisposalHandleRecordItemService.java @@ -0,0 +1,16 @@ +package com.sinata.system.service; + +import com.sinata.system.domain.MwDisposalHandleRecordItem; +import com.baomidou.mybatisplus.extension.service.IService; + +/** + * <p> + * 处置记录项 服务类 + * </p> + * + * @author mitao + * @since 2024-12-28 + */ +public interface MwDisposalHandleRecordItemService extends IService<MwDisposalHandleRecordItem> { + +} diff --git a/medicalWaste-system/src/main/java/com/sinata/system/service/impl/MwDisposalHandleRecordItemServiceImpl.java b/medicalWaste-system/src/main/java/com/sinata/system/service/impl/MwDisposalHandleRecordItemServiceImpl.java new file mode 100644 index 0000000..7865fbd --- /dev/null +++ b/medicalWaste-system/src/main/java/com/sinata/system/service/impl/MwDisposalHandleRecordItemServiceImpl.java @@ -0,0 +1,20 @@ +package com.sinata.system.service.impl; + +import com.sinata.system.domain.MwDisposalHandleRecordItem; +import com.sinata.system.mapper.MwDisposalHandleRecordItemMapper; +import com.sinata.system.service.MwDisposalHandleRecordItemService; +import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; +import org.springframework.stereotype.Service; + +/** + * <p> + * 处置记录项 服务实现类 + * </p> + * + * @author mitao + * @since 2024-12-28 + */ +@Service +public class MwDisposalHandleRecordItemServiceImpl extends ServiceImpl<MwDisposalHandleRecordItemMapper, MwDisposalHandleRecordItem> implements MwDisposalHandleRecordItemService { + +} -- Gitblit v1.7.1